Cost
Nissan vehicles come with various types of keys and each has its own replacement process and cost. While you can find traditional metal keys from the local locksmith, more sophisticated key fobs and transponder keys require special equipment to replace. This is a procedure that should be handled by professionals who will make sure that your new key or transponder functions correctly and won't interfere with the vehicle's immobilizer system. These steps include verifying ownership and cutting the key. Also, they will ensure that it fits in the locks. For key fobs, they will program the new one in order that it can communicate with your vehicle.
The cost to replace the Nissan key is contingent on the type of key you have and the location where it was made. The process of replacing a key can also be complicated by the fact that many vehicles are equipped with transponder chips that makes it harder to duplicate the fob or smart key. These keys require special equipment and know-how to program, which increases the cost of the overall process.
Another aspect that could affect the cost of a Nissan key is the kind of material used. Keys made from stronger or more expensive material might last longer however they cost more. The time required to make a key may also impact its cost. It is less expensive to replace the key case instead of the entire shaft.

The cost of replacing the Nissan key is contingent on the complexity and type of lock system in your vehicle. Older vehicles use traditional keys made of metal, whereas modern models feature key fobs or smart keys that are programmed to communicate with the vehicle's immobilizer control unit (IMMU). These kinds of replacements require specialized equipment and expertise. As such, they can be more expensive than standard key replacements.
Properly maintaining your car keys can help you avoid costly repairs or replacements. Keep them out of liquids and other substances that could damage them. Avoid dropping them or putting them under excessive pressure. This could cause cracks and chips. In addition, you should store them in a cool and dry place, as this will extend their life.

Security
Security is a priority in today's modern automotive technology. This is true for both car manufacturers and owners. Nissan has also incorporated a variety of security features into their key fobs. These features stop unauthorized access and discourage theft by making it difficult for thieves to hotwire the vehicle. The keys and vehicle exchange encrypted signals to confirm each one another. This makes it harder for thieves to copy the signal.
The Nissan Intelligent Key fob also has a built-in antenna that sends an alert to the car whenever you approach it or press one of its buttons. This feature lets you unlock or lock your door, activate the motor, and open your trunk from an extended distance. A professional locksmith will be able to replace your Nissan car keys quickly and efficiently. The locksmith will verify that you are the owner of the car to ensure that the new key is issued to the right owner. This could involve examining your driver's licence or VIN, or registration. They will then determine the type of keys in your car, including traditional keys, transponder keys, and key fobs or smart keys.
The locksmith will then cut and program your new key based on the kind of key that came with your vehicle. A key fob may require a bit more time to program, since it must be adapted to the specific vehicle you have.
Once the key is programmed after which the locksmith will test it to be sure that it fits the locks and turns properly. If necessary, they'll also test the remote functions on the fob. This step is vital as it will ensure that the key functions properly and doesn't harm your vehicle.
